mirror of
https://github.com/ohmyzsh/ohmyzsh.git
synced 2024-12-27 15:30:15 +08:00
095d56b5ea
WSL 2 changes the output of `uname -r`. For instance, WSL 1: 4.4.0-18980-Microsoft WSL 2: 4.19.67-microsoft-standard Since WSL 2 lowercases the M, we can match for the rest of the string which remains lowercase throughout both versions. Another option would be to match for both upper- and lower-case Ms, like that: $(uname -r) = *[Mm]icrosoft* Fixed use of nohup in open_command where it was only necessary for xdg-open (and actually harmful for cmd.exe in WSL 2). The current logic is simpler and more future-proof. |
||
---|---|---|
.. | ||
bzr.zsh | ||
clipboard.zsh | ||
compfix.zsh | ||
completion.zsh | ||
correction.zsh | ||
diagnostics.zsh | ||
directories.zsh | ||
functions.zsh | ||
git.zsh | ||
grep.zsh | ||
history.zsh | ||
key-bindings.zsh | ||
misc.zsh | ||
nvm.zsh | ||
prompt_info_functions.zsh | ||
spectrum.zsh | ||
termsupport.zsh | ||
theme-and-appearance.zsh |